US President Donald Trump doesn't think highly of most international leaders, but he made sure to express his support for one in particular: Brazil's President Jair Bolsonaro.

"He is working very hard on the Amazon fires, and in all respects doing a great job for the people of Brazil," Mr Trump tweeted on Tuesday. "He and his country have the full and complete support of the USA!" Which is interesting, since much of the world has been criticising Mr Bolsonaro's handling of the Amazon fires.
